Frequently Asked Questions about Myrtle Avenue Historic District

What type of rentals are currently available in Myrtle Avenue Historic District?

There are currently 95 Apartments for Rent in Myrtle Avenue Historic District, CT with pricing that ranges from $1,795 to $6,497. There are also 68 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Myrtle Avenue Historic District ranging from $1,900 to $49,900.

What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Myrtle Avenue Historic District?

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Myrtle Avenue Historic District ranges from $1,900 to $49,900 with an average monthly rent of $6,983.
